  17. The 2 litre turbo is still available in other markets, such as the USA and Australia although it appears to have changed it's name from IS200t to IS300 recently. Not to be confused with the US market IS300 AWD which has a detuned 3.5 litre engine! The IS 250 and 200t were only ever a small percentage of Gen 3 IS sold in the UK, I suspect that the higher powered petrol versions of equivalent German cars are also a small percentage of the total but as their sales overall are so much larger its worthwhile keeping them on the price list. I recall once seeing that the BMW 320d outsold the 330d by a factor of 20 so I can imagine the 340i would sell even less.

  19. Update on second tank full, I filled up after 353 miles with 57 miles range left, 33.51 litres which equates to 47.8 mpg.
  20. I do 10 miles each way in heavy traffic (23 sets of traffic lights!) and for the UX the individual trip comsumption meter reads about 45 mpg in the current weather. The IS gives that in summer, just over 40 when its cooler and sub 40 in winter. When I had an IS250 I was getting around 25.
  21. I always use normal mode and don't drive especially carefully. I had been driving the IS for 5 years before this so may have picked up the ways of getting the best from a hybrid.
  22. On my first full tank I re-filled after 347 miles when it was showing about 60-70 miles range. It took 33.31 litres so that works out at 47.3 mpg. Am currently on 314 miles since that re-fill with 100 miles range showing. Driving has mainly been commuting in the Black Country with one trip to Nottingham on the first fill and one to Bristol on the second. Must admit I miss the 600 mile range of my IS300h but as the other half still has it we can use it for long journeys. Only had to fill up once a month if I only used it for my commute. Fuel consumption appears to be better than the IS around town, slightly worse on the motorway but the tank is only 2/3 the size.
